Shakhtar Donetsk forward Alex Teixeira admits he's flattered to be linked with a move to Chelsea.
The 26 year old, who is yet to win an international cap, believes he must move on from Shakhtar to give himself a better chance of securing a place in Dunga's Brazil squad.
"It's great to have a club like Chelsea interested in me," Teixeira told O Globo. "I always try to do my job well and play to my best.
"Shakhtar Donetsk are not very big in Brazil, and I think I may need to move on to stand out and earn a place in the squad. That's my goal for 2016."
